18 Belar Rd, Tootgarook is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 3 parking spaces and was built in 2004. The property has a land size of 1644m2 and floor size of 204m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2022.

Inspired by nature, the deeply terraced back garden has been transformed into a botanical wonderland with, layered mass plantings of ferns and shade plants underneath a canopy of native melaleuca, olive and palm trees plus ornamental rockeries, lush garden beds and even a rippling creek and waterfall feature.
The generously proportioned builders-own home is designed to enjoy indoor/outdoor living and entertaining from a covered alfresco deck with built-in BBQ area oriented towards the fully fenced pool and glorious garden vistas. The interior layout features interesting architectural angles with custom fit out and multiple living spaces, with three large, separately zoned bedrooms, including the main with walk through robe and ensuite bathroom. From the welcoming entrance foyer, stairs lead up to the main living area, or down to the garage, laundry/utility room and under-house storage zone. Polished hardwood floors flow through the centrally located open plan dining and kitchen with timber benchtops, Westinghouse oven/gas cooktop, Bosch dishwasher and a large walk-in pantry/appliance cupboard. The adjoining carpeted main living area has a gas log fire heater, whilst the rear living/family room features a built-in wet bar. There is a good-size study/home office with built-in cabinetry and the spacious main, family bathroom is cleverly designed with separate doors to the walk-in shower and bath, and toilet, plus there is a convenient laundry chute.
With vast amounts of under-house storage and 3-car garage space, there is room for multiple vehicles plus workshop, wine cellar or equipment storage. Includes gas heating plus split system A/C, dual gas, and electric hot water systems, two large water tanks plus bore water, and remote operated garage doors. Within minutes, be at some of the Peninsulas most popular sports and leisure attractions including St Andrews Beach Brewery, Peninsula Hot Springs, The Cups Estate, The Dunes, and Eagle Ridge Golf Courses.

The size of Tootgarook is approximately 3.5 square kilometres. It has 10 parks covering nearly 6.7% of total area. The population of Tootgarook in 2016 was 2869 people. By 2021 the population was 3178 showing a population growth of 10.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Tootgarook is 50-59 years. Households in Tootgarook are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Tootgarook work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 67.80% of the homes in Tootgarook were owner-occupied compared with 67.40% in 2016.
